Position Description
This position is at Open Door Community Health Centers’ (ODCHC) only clinic in Del Norte County, population 28,000. This clinic was opened in 2007 and serves the entire county, with the majority of the population and patients living in Crescent City, California. On the border with Oregon, we see patients from our neighboring state as well. This clinic is designed to support an integrated, team-based approach to primary care. In addition to family medicine, pediatrics and behavioral health, this clinic has an active dental practice and a dental van which visits remote schools in the county. In addition to traditional appointments, the clinic offers weekday, evening and weekend same-day visits for family medicine and pediatric care. ODCHC, serves more than 55,000 unique individuals annually, and is the medical home for more than half of the area’s 160,000 residents. ODCHC employs more than 100 licensed medical, dental and behavioral health practitioners and 450 support staff, including nurses, medical assistants, scribes and case managers. We strive to make sure everyone can work at the top of their scope. ODCHC is California’s largest provider of primary medical, dental and behavioral health care north of San Francisco. ODCHC uses the EPIC electronic health record system (since 2008) and has teleconference and telehealth capacity in all sites.

Providers at this site see a full-spectrum of chronic and acute care needs. Provided directly at this site: comprehensive family medicine, internal medicine, women’s health, men’s health and reproductive health; pediatrics and teen health care; chronic illness management; geriatric care; buprenorphine treatment for opioid dependence (and chronic pain); integrated behavioral health services; primary dentistry; referral and follow-up for specialty care locally, regionally or at urban medical centers (UCSF, UC Davis, Stanford, USC) and telemedicine. Available at sites elsewhere in Open Door Community Health Centers’ system: dental services; HIV treatment and management; HepC treatment and management; pre-natal and OB care, transgender services; adult and child psychiatry; and outreach and care for homeless. Full support for case management and enabling services are provided at all clinics.
